Configuration Manager (MMIS)

About the Role

Conduent is seeking a Configuration Manager to oversee and maintain the integrity of the organization's software, hardware, and system configurations, ensuring accurate tracking, compliance, and smooth change management.

This position is contingent upon the award of a government contract. Recruiting and interviewing activities may occur prior to contract award; however, employment and start dates are subject to contract award, funding, customer approval requirements, and/or satisfaction of any applicable pre-employment conditions.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the point of contact for Configuration Management activities during DDI and Operations
  • Define configuration management process and procedures
  • Manage version control of the solution, documentation, and other project artifacts based on system
  • changes
  • Maintain an inventory of all artifacts that are created or maintained for the client
  • Manage configuration identification to establish relationship between software, hardware, and documents
  • Responsible for conducting regular audits, reporting findings to the Agency, to ensure solution components are properly configured and adhere to established standards and guidelines
  • Ensure client approval of solution versions prior to release of functionality, so correct versions are deployed and associated documentation is accurate and up to date
  • Responsible for ensuring documentation is accurate, current and accessible to team members, stakeholders and agency staff
  • Manage the configuration project team members for onboarding, training, and task assignments
  • Provide regular updates on configuration management efforts
  • Complete and submit performance and status reports
  • Reports to Systems Manager


Requirements

  • Four (4) years of experience in configuration management of Medicaid or Major Health Care Payer projects
  • Three (3) years of experience using configuration management tools and software
  • 3+ years of experience with modifying and maintaining configuration of Medicaid or Medicare systems relevant to the proposed solution
  • Working knowledge of Medicaid Transformation Initiative, Medicaid Information Technology Architecture (MITA) 3.0, and the CMS Conditions for Enhanced Funding
  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, information systems or similar field; or equivalent work experience
  • Working knowledge of IT best practices, policies and regulations, software development life cycle, and ITIL Service Configuration Management methodology. ITIL Certification preferred

About Conduent

Conduent Inc. is a business process services company headquartered in Florham Park, New Jersey. It was formed in 2017 as a divestiture from Xerox Corporation. The company offers digital platforms for businesses and governments, including transportation solutions, healthcare solutions, and customer care solutions. Conduent has approximately 67,000 employees and operates in over 40 countries. The company is listed on the NASDAQ stock exchange under the ticker symbol CNDT.
